Actor/comedian/musician Steve Martin appeared on Wednesday’s episode The Late Show With Stephen Colbert. Martin was interviewed by the program’s host Stephen Colbert and performed a song with Peter Asher and regular collaborators Steep Canyon Rangers.

Martin played banjo while backed by Steep Canyon Rangers on a rendition of their new single “California.” The two acts previously released the collaborative albums Rare Bird Alert in 2011 and The Long-Awaited Album in 2017.

Martin’s interview touched on a variety of topics including how he handles autograph seekers, his friendship with the members of Monty Python, his family’s love of Lil Nas X‘s hit “Old Town Road” and more. The show also featured a skit with Martin washing his banjo that was used to open the episode. Watch Steve Martin and Steep Canyon Rangers on last night’s Late Show below:
